Signs you need new ductwork

If you notice the following signs, it may be time to replace your ducts.

  1. Higher-than-normal energy bills. If you've noticed steadily rising energy bills but haven't changed how you set the thermostat, leaky or disconnected ducts could be causing your HVAC to work extra hard to heat or cool your home. The ducts will need to be repaired or replaced to fix the issue.

  2. Frequent hot/cold spots throughout the house. If it seems like your home is never at a comfortable temperature, then incorrectly installed or leaky ductwork could be the culprit.

  3. Lots of dust coming out of the vents. Ducts are often located in dusty places (such as an attic). If the ducts have significant leaks or holes, dust from the unconditioned space can enter the ducts and get blown into your home. If the leaks are widespread, it's usually best to replace your ducts.

  4. Your home is 25+ years old. As ducts age, they are more prone to develop leaks or become disconnected. If your home is over 25 years old, you should have an HVAC professional inspect your ducts to see if they need to be replaced.

Cost of ductwork installation:

In Redlands and the Inland Empire area, the price to install ductwork for a single system ranges from $2,000 to $7,500+.

Factors that will affect the cost of your ductwork installation include:

  1. Replacing vs installing ducts: Replacing an existing duct system is generally less expensive than installing new ductwork in a home that has never had it. In a home with an existing HVAC system the air supply vents, return air grilles, and connections to HVAC equipment have been previously cut and installed leaving simply the ductwork to be replaced (and registers upgraded). When an HVAC system is being installed in an existing home for the first time, the team must cut into walls, ceilings &/or floors to add supply and return vents as well as install many other key components to make the duct system flow correctly.

  2. The type of duct material used. Flexible, non-metallic or aluminum duct typically has a lower cost per foot compared to sheet metal or rigid duct. We'll go into more detail about the different types of duct material in the section below.

  3. The number of stories and the size of your home. Bigger, multi-story homes require more ductwork, which increases the material and labor costs needed to install the new ducts.

  4. The number of temperature control zones. A "zoned" HVAC system allows you to have customized temperature zones throughout your home. To achieve this, an HVAC professional will need to install special dampers (used to control airflow) in the ductwork, which raises the overall cost of the installation.

Types of duct material

As we mentioned above, the type of duct material needed for your home will affect the overall cost of the installation. We'll share the most common types of ductwork to give you a better idea of what duct materials are available.

  • Flexible non-metallic or aluminum ducts: These ducts are used in tight spaces because they are flexible and lightweight. They are more fragile, however, they typically come pre-insulated, which reduces heat loss and noise.

  • Sheet metal ducts: Sheet metal ducts are strong and durable, but they are also rigid, which means they are best used in straight lines.
